比特币钱包地址的位数和格式详解

      发布时间:2026-02-01 07:38:57

      引言

      比特币作为一种流行的加密货币,它的使用在过去几年里迅速增长。在这个过程中,比特币钱包和地址的概念也开始被广大用户所熟知。比特币钱包是保存和管理比特币的工具,而钱包地址是用来进行交易发送和接收比特币的唯一标识符。当我们谈到比特币钱包地址时,一个常见的问题是:比特币钱包地址的位数是多少?在本文中,我们将深入探讨比特币钱包地址的位数和相关格式,帮助读者理解这些基础知识。

      比特币钱包地址的定义

      比特币钱包地址是一串用来表示比特币交易目的地的字符。这些地址可以用来接收比特币,也可以用来查询交易记录。比特币的钱包可以是软件钱包、硬件钱包,甚至是纸钱包。每种钱包都有其独特的生成地址的方式,但最终形成的钱包地址都具有相似的属性。

      比特币钱包地址的位数及类型

      比特币钱包地址通常由32个字符组成,但具体的位数可以有所不同,包含数字和字母的组合。主要的比特币钱包地址类型有以下几种:

      • Legacy地址(P2PKH): 以“1”开头,通常由34个字符组成,这个地址长度适中,方便用户记忆和使用。
      • 新地址(P2SH): 以“3”开头,地址也一般由34个字符组成。这种地址类型允许更复杂的交易,比如多重签名地址。
      • Bech32地址(SegWit): 以“bc1”开头,包含更长的字符,通常是42个字符。这种地址格式支持隔离见证(Segregated Witness)功能,能有效提高交易区块链的效率。

      针对每种地址类型,它们共享的特点是都由字母和数字构成,这些字符是通过SHA-256哈希算法和RIPEMD-160哈希算法生成的。比特币钱包地址的位数及字符组合的设计旨在提高安全性和防止地址伪造。

      为什么比特币钱包地址的位数很重要

      比特币钱包地址的位数直接影响到安全性和易用性。以下是几个原因:

      • 安全性: 地址的长度越长,被破解的难度越高。比特币利用了复杂的哈希算法,使得每个地址都是独一无二的,极大地降低了地址产生冲突的几率。
      • 易于识别和避免错误: 对于用户来说,较长的地址尽管看起来复杂,但其实是为了防止用户在发送比特币时出错。比如如果地址被截断或者记错,可能导致比特币的永久丢失。
      • 兼容性: 不同类型的钱包地址提供了不同的功能,用户能够选择最适合他们需求的地址类型,而不单独依扰于位数。

      相关问题探讨

      在使用比特币钱包和地址时,用户可能会遇到以下几个相关问题。接下来我们将逐一探讨这些问题,深入理解比特币钱包的各个方面。

      比特币地址的生成过程是怎样的?

      生成比特币地址的过程涉及多个步骤和技术,以下是详细的生成流程:

      1. 首先,用户需要生成一个私钥。私钥是一个256位的随机数,通过安全的随机数生成器来获取。这个私钥后续会用来生成公钥。
      2. 使用椭圆曲线加密算法(ECDSA)从私钥生成公钥。公钥本身要比私钥更长,并且能够公开与否,可供他人发送比特币。
      3. 将公钥通过SHA-256哈希函数进行第一次哈希运算,随后再经过RIPEMD-160哈希函数转换成Public Key Hash(PKH)。这一步骤是为了压缩公钥的长度,同时增加它的安全性。
      4. 接下来,为了防止地址在编码过程中出现错误,添加一个地址前缀(比如1、3、bc1等)及校验码。在生成地址时,用户能够一目了然地清楚地址的类型,并增加其完整性。
      5. 最后,将所有生成的部分组合成一个完整的比特币地址,用户可以使用这个地址来接收比特币交易。

      这个生成过程虽然简单,但在技术上涉及到了多种加密和专业算法,确保了比特币生态的安全性。

      如何确认比特币地址的有效性?

      确认比特币地址的有效性是确保交易安全的重要环节。以下是几个步骤,可以帮助用户确认比特币地址的有效性:

      • 格式检查: 检查比特币地址的长度和字符是否符合相应的地址类型规范。例如:Legacy地址应以“1”开头总长度为34个字符,SegWit地址应以“bc1”开头且参数长度大于42个字符。
      • checksum校验: 比特币地址通常底部会附加一个校验和(checksum)以确保地址的完整性。这是通过将地址的SHA-256哈希值的前几位加到地址后面来实现的。用户可以手动算法计算也可以使用工具进行验证。
      • 使用比特币浏览器: 许多网站提供比特币区块链浏览器,用户可以输入比特币地址,查看该地址的余额、交易历史和是否属于未花费的输出(UTXO)。如果一个地址有交易历史,那么它就是有效的。

      通过这些步骤,用户不仅可以验证比特币地址的有效性,还可以了解其背后的交易情况,增强使用比特币的信心。

      比特币钱包的安全性如何保障?

      比特币钱包的安全性是用户最为关注的一个话题。以下是一些有效保障比特币钱包安全性的措施:

      • 选择硬件钱包: 硬件钱包是一种专门设计用于存储比特币和其他加密货币的物理设备。它能够将私钥离线储存, 使得攻击者难以入侵。
      • 定期备份钱包: 用户应定期备份钱包数据库,确保即便设备丢失或损坏也能恢复钱包。如果使用软体钱包,应保存助记词和私钥,并且尽可能将其保存在安全的地方。
      • 启用双因素认证: 如果钱包提供双因素认证(2FA)功能,请务必启用。这增加了额外的安全层,提升账户的保护,不易被他人入侵。
      • 屯持小额交易: 不要将大量资金存放在一个钱包。用户可以将大部分资金转移到冷钱包,保持小额的比特币在热钱包中,方便日常消费或交易。

      具备这些安全措施后,用户能够有效规避比特币钱包在使用中可能遭遇的风险,增强自身的资产保护能力。

      比特币钱包地址可以转账给其他币种吗?

      比特币钱包地址是特定于比特币的,不能直接转账其他币种,但有几个相关事项需要了解:

      • 不同币种的钱包地址不可互通: 比特币的地址格式和其他加密货币(如以太坊、莱特币)的格式是不一样的。如果将以太坊发送到比特币地址上,这笔资金可能会丢失,而且不容易找回。
      • 使用跨链交换(Cross-chain swap): 一些去中心化交易平台或合约会支持不同加密货币之间的交易,可以实现比特币与其他币种的直接兑换。然而,这种操作的安全性仍旧需要仔细评估。
      • 多币种钱包的选择: 许多钱包支持多种加密货币。如果需要频繁地交易不同的数字资产,建议选择多币种钱包,这样能够方便管理多个币种账户,减少转账时的错误。

      总体而言,确认比特币钱包地址的专属性是关键,用户在进行加密货币交易时应保持警惕,确保发送的目标地址是正确的。利用多币种钱包和相关平台,能够更方便地管理多种加密货币。

      结语

      比特币钱包和地址在数字货币的世界中扮演着至关重要的角色。了解比特币钱包地址的长度、格式和安全性,是保护个人资产的重要基础。希望本文对比特币钱包地址的相关知识进行了全面且详尽的探讨,能够为读者在使用比特币的过程中带来指导和帮助。伴随着加密货币的发展,理解这些知识将为用户在数字资产管理上铺平道路,开启新的投资体验之旅。

      分享 :
                author

                tpwallet

                T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                相关新闻

                了解以太坊电子钱包行情
                2025-12-25
                了解以太坊电子钱包行情

                引言 以太坊(Ethereum)是一种去中心化的区块链平台,它允许用户创建和部署智能合约及去中心化应用(dApps)。随着...

                区块链手机App开发指南:
                2025-12-15
                区块链手机App开发指南:

                随着区块链技术的不断发展和普及,区块链手机App的需求也日益增加。区块链手机App,作为一种新兴的数字资产管理...

                全面解析比特币加密钱包
                2026-01-15
                全面解析比特币加密钱包

                在数字货币日益普及的今天,比特币作为最受欢迎的加密货币之一,其相关的安全问题也逐渐受到关注。尤其是比特...

                如何给比特币钱包充值卡
                2026-01-13
                如何给比特币钱包充值卡

                在当今的数字时代,比特币已经成为了一种流行的投资方式和支付手段。越来越多的人开始意识到比特币的潜力,甚...